ROSH HAAYIN, ISRAEL / ACCESS Newswire / July 14, 2025 / Brenmiller Energy Ltd. (Nasdaq:BNRG), (the "Company", "Brenmiller" or "Brenmiller Energy") a leading global provider of Thermal Energy Storage ("TES") solutions for industrial and utility customers, announced today that a large-scale solar energy project which integrates the Company's bGen™ TES solution has been selected to receive funding from the European Union's Innovation Fund 2023 Call for Net Zero Technologies. The project is now advancing toward the grant agreement phase, subject to the conclusion of off-take agreements between the project lead and end customers.

The project, which is led by and involves some of the world's largest energy companies, aims to accelerate the deployment of sustainable heat solutions in Europe. As part of the project, Brenmiller Europe S.L. ("Brenmiller Europe"), the Company's Spain-based joint venture, is expected to supply distributed bGen™️ TES systems with a total electrical charge capacity of approximately 5 MWe, representing approximately

About bGen™
bGen™ ZERO is Brenmiller's TES system, which converts electricity into heat to power sustainable industrial processes at a price that is competitive with natural gas. The bGen™ ZERO charges by capturing low-cost electricity from renewables or the grid and stores it in crushed rocks. It then discharges steam, hot water, or hot air on demand according to customer requirements. The bGen™ ZERO also supports the development of utility-scale renewables by providing critical flexibility and grid-balancing capabilities. bGen™ ZERO was named among TIME's Best Inventions of 2023 in the Green Energy category and won Gold in the Energy Storage and Management category at the 2025 Edison Awards.
